I want to take out the middle bench of my 14 foot flat bottom and move it along the side. I am using it both for fishing and duck hunting.
I wanted to have a bench along the side and open up the middle. By taking out the bench and re-attaching it along the side, will this still give the strength? Or will I still need to add some support.

IMO, it has a lot to do with how the boat is setup. If the support ribs that run up the gunwale are evenly spaced and one is not skipped because of the bench, it should be OK. If one of those supports is skipped because of a bench seat then the bench seat is providing a lot more structural support, if that makes sense. I completely removed my middle bench seat without issues. I also added an aluminum floor and extended my bow deck by about 18". I'm sure the floor and extended deck helped strenghten things up though.

Here is mine right after removing the middle bench. You can see where it was by the staining. You can also see that my ribs are evenly spaced the length of the boat. Some jon boats skip a rib/support where the bench seat is.
